VISION 2012 to celebrate 25 years, merge into one exhibit space

Stuttgart, Germany--Marking 25 years this year, VISION 2012—to take place from November 6–8—will be held for the first time in Hall 1, hosting all exhibitors in one rather than two exhibition halls. With a gross exhibition area of over 226,042 sq. ft., Hall 1 also offers more exhibit space to meet this year's expected exhibitor/attendee growth.

In 2011, VISION broke its records in terms of exhibitors and attendee totals—an increase of 8.6% over 2010, with 7,055 visitors from 50 countries. An international pavilion made a contribution in this respect and will again make it easier for first-time exhibitors from abroad to take part in this year's show. Internationally operating organizations like the European Machine Vision Association (EMVA), the Automated Imaging Association (AIA), and the Japan Industrial Imaging Association (JIIA) will offer assistance as well.

This year's VISION will offer the Medical Discovery Tour, which debuted last year to target the medical technology industry. Other returning programs include the Integration Area, which provides system integrators and solution providers with their own platform; the Application Park, which showcases live demonstrations of quality controls in production practice and practical seminars during the VISION Academy; Industrial VISION Days, a series of talks on practical and market-related aspects organized by the VDMA Machine Vision Group; and the VISION Award, which will be presented for the 20th time for excellent achievements in the development of machine vision technologies or application solutions.
